Rob

Rob Gilroy is a writer, performer and character comedian, something his family have already said they're very proud of so don't keep asking, Rob.


He performed on the UK comedy circuit between 2010 and 2015 taking two shows to the Edinburgh Fringe. Rob also founded the Jolly Mixtures sketch comedy night, which went on to become a very success sketch group until it imploded due to fierce creative differences and habitual drug use. Rob joined Murder Inc in 2022 after completing the Laugh at Leeds improv classes taught by Kate and Jade. Not long after, they asked him to join the group after what they described as 'a pretty fallow year for talent', so then he must have been good, surely?


As a writer, Rob has provided sketches, jokes and additional material for a range of BBC Radio shows as well as Mock the Week. He was described as "One of the best new comedy writing talents around" by Chris Addison and "Brilliant" by Josie Long.


Rob continues to write and perform comedy characters, web series and sketches on his social channels and, no, he doesn't just say that to justify his doom scrolling addiction, Mum. Rob's ultimate dream is to one day have a professionally taken photo of himself.
